1. Which of the following is the most critical factor in determining the
fire resistance rating of a structural element in a building?
A. Type of paint used on the surface
B. Material composition and thickness of the element
C. Color of the structural element
D. Age of the building

The fire resistance rating of a structural element primarily depends on its
material composition and thickness, as these factors dictate how long it
can withstand fire exposure without failure.

2. According to NFPA 101, which of the following is the primary purpose
of a means of egress?
A. To provide aesthetic appeal to occupants
B. To allow fire department access only
C. To enable safe evacuation of occupants during an emergency
D. To serve as storage for emergency equipment

Means of egress are designed to provide a safe and unobstructed path for
occupants to exit a building during emergencies, ensuring life safety.

, 3. A fire inspector notices blocked sprinkler heads in a commercial
kitchen. What is the most appropriate immediate action?
A. Ignore, as the system is automated
B. Report it to local news
C. Document the violation and require immediate correction
D. Schedule a re-inspection in six months

Blocked sprinkler heads compromise fire suppression effectiveness, so the
inspector must document the violation and ensure it is corrected promptly.

4. Which type of fire extinguisher is most appropriate for an electrical
fire in a server room?
A. Water-based extinguisher
B. Foam extinguisher
C. CO₂ (Carbon Dioxide) extinguisher
D. Wet chemical extinguisher

CO₂ extinguishers are suitable for electrical fires because they displace
oxygen without leaving conductive residues that could damage sensitive
equipment.

5. When inspecting an older building, a fire safety inspector discovers
outdated exit signage that is not illuminated. What standard should
the inspector reference for compliance?
A. NFPA 13
B. NFPA 72
C. NFPA 101 Life Safety Code
D. NFPA 70

NFPA 101 Life Safety Code provides requirements for exit signs, including
illumination, visibility, and placement to ensure occupant safety.

6. In evaluating a high-rise building for fire safety, which factor most
significantly affects smoke movement during a fire?
A. Exterior wall color
B. Ventilation systems and stairwell pressurization

, C. Type of flooring material
D. Number of occupants

Smoke movement in high-rise buildings is heavily influenced by ventilation
systems and pressurization of stairwells, which can prevent or accelerate
smoke spread.

7. Which type of fire alarm system requires supervision for proper
operation and provides immediate notification to a monitoring
facility?
A. Local audible-only system
B. Central station fire alarm system
C. Manual pull-station system
D. Battery-operated smoke detector

A central station fire alarm system is monitored remotely and provides
immediate notification to emergency services, ensuring rapid response.

8. What is the primary purpose of a fire wall in a commercial building?
A. To provide thermal insulation
B. To prevent the spread of fire from one section of a building to
another
C. To improve aesthetic design
D. To support HVAC ductwork

Fire walls are designed to contain fire within a compartment, preventing it
from spreading to other areas and protecting both occupants and
property.
